I am making this performance comparison purely because I am reviewing these two Honor Magic4 Pro and OPPO Find X5 Pro.

The two phones have similar specs, so in theory they should offer similar performance, but software optimizations might make a difference.

I also added historical data from the old phone.In some cases I’ll be reusing old tables, so some equipment is mixed, but I’ve made sure to include OPPO Find X3 Prowhich will provide a good comparison between generations of chipsets.

For the results of AnTuTu, I have no record of OPPO Find X3 Pro, so I can only use the official results from the official website of AnTuTu.

Compared with the previous generation, the new OPPO Find X5 Pro has a moderate improvement in performance, with a difference of 8.4%.

The Honor then rocketed to 11% better than the Find X5 Pro, setting the trend for other benchmarks.

Geekbench similarly shows where both brands are headed in terms of performance. The Honor has huge single-core speeds, a 10% improvement over last year’s OnePlus 9 Pro.

OPPO was more conservative, and the results were lower than some of last year’s phones, only a 5% increase over the X3 Pro.

Honor’s single-core results are very close to the Redmagic 7, which shows that they are pushing the chipset to its limits.

Multicore results remain largely unchanged across generations.

Again, we see OPPO taking a more conservative approach when it comes to performance. I thought this would improve stability and the phone was unlikely to hit peak temperatures, but it didn’t.

Again, Glory pushes things to the limit and peaks results higher than focusing on gaming Red Devils 7. However, without active cooling, it couldn’t hold this score for long, and the stability score was much lower.

Both OPPO and Honor have improved a lot compared to the previous Snapdragon 888. Compared with the X5 Pro, the high score of the X3 Pro has increased by 65%, and the low score is higher than the high score of the X3 Pro.

Stability is about the same across generations, only the Pixel 6 with the Tensor chipset drops significantly.

PCMark always has odd results because it depends on how the company sets the frequency for certain tasks. Some brands also dial back performance when running battery tests.

In this case, OPPO once again took a more reserved approach, scoring lower than its predecessor. However, the benefit of this is a massive increase in its battery performance.

OPPO’s battery performs surprisingly well, considering that OPPO’s battery performance score is so high.

power saving mode

After running the test and partially writing it, I realized that OPPO seems to have power saving turned on by default, while Honor does not.

Once again, the two phones handle things quite differently.

With power saving mode disabled, OPPO’s performance is slightly improved. AnTuTu only increased by 4.5% to 880534, and Geekbench single-core score increased by only 1.3% to 989.

Honor significantly reduces performance. Geekbench dropped to 860 and 29%. Similarly, AnTuTu’s score dropped to only 737712, a drop of 21%.

Both phones also have a performance mode, and I didn’t run benchmarks in this mode, but for a quick comparison, I tested AnTuTu:

  • OPPO Find X5 Pro increased to 964477 (+14%)
  • Honor Magic4 Pro increased to 974703 (+3.8%)

Over the next few days, I’ll re-run all other tests, including the battery test, to see how much of a difference these settings make.

I think the Honor’s battery life will increase significantly, and if so, I’d prefer this approach to the OPPO, where the performance difference is minimal.

I’ve tested three phones with the Snapdragon 8 Gen 1 so far, and each company is taking a different approach to this powerful chipset.

Early impressions of the Honor Magic4 Pro are very good, and it seems to offer a good balance of high performance and battery life.

While the OPPO may not look that impressive, I personally prefer efficiency over performance. Phones are so powerful these days that I don’t really need them to be at full speed for most things, and I expect them to be comfortable to use all day. For gaming, you can switch it to performance mode, which seems to boost performance to the same level as the Honor.
